Problem Definition: Why Certification and Parameters Matter
Buyers in the Research and Evaluation stage often face three problems. First, the term laminating machine covers many technologies: hot melt glue laminating, PUR hot melt coating, flame laminating, flatbed lamination, double belt pressing, powder scattering, dot coating, and UD prepreg impregnation. Each technology is built for a different substrate, speed range, temperature profile, and bonding method.
Second, quoted parameters are not always comparable. One manufacturer may list maximum material width while another lists roller surface. Some machines have a long heating zone but a short cooling zone; others have high installed capacity but lower usable speed. Without a standard comparison structure, buyers cannot make a sound technical decision.
Third, compliance claims need document-level verification. CE marking and ISO 9001 certification should be checked by certificate number, standard, issuing body, scope, and validity. This is why the buying process for a laminating machine should be based on verifiable facts rather than marketing language.
Industry Background
According to Coherent Market Insights, the global laminating machines market is estimated to be valued at USD 786.5 million in 2026 and is projected to reach USD 1,356.7 million by 2033. Growth is supported by demand in technical textiles, composites, automotive interiors, home textiles, protective products, and filtration.
Process-related demand is also visible in adhesive and prepreg data. Dataintelo projects that the PUR hot melt adhesives market will grow at a CAGR of 7.2% through 2034, reaching USD 7.1 billion. Maximize Market Research values the global prepreg market, which includes UD and UHMWPE impregnation applications, at USD 15.07 billion in 2024. Asia-Pacific dominated the textile machinery market with a 72.70% share in 2025, according to Fortune Business Insights.
On the safety side, textile machinery is regulated through the ISO 11111 series. Specifically, Parts 2 to 7 cover safety requirements for different machinery types. For EU-bound machines, the Machinery Directive 2006/42/EC is a core compliance framework.

Step-by-Step Breakdown for Buyers
Use the following workflow to compare laminating machine suppliers before committing to a quote.
- Define the web, substrate, and output speed. Identify whether you need fabric-to-fabric bonding, film lamination, powder scattering, dot coating, flame bonding, or prepreg impregnation. This determines the correct machine family.
- Verify compliance documents. Request the certificate number, issuing authority, applicable standard, scope, issue date, and expiry date. For EU exports, confirm that the model and serial variant are covered by the CE certificate.
- Compare mechanical construction. Check whether the machine is made of carbon steel, SS304, or aluminum foil; check roller surface length, material width, heating method, and heating/cooling zones.
- Match machine type to application. For example, flame laminating is used in automotive seat manufacturing, while a double belt press is used for insulation and filtration materials. UD prepreg machines are used for bulletproof vests, helmets, and plates.

What standards apply to industrial laminating and textile machinery?
For textile machinery safety, the ISO 11111 series applies; Parts 2 to 7 cover safety requirements for different machinery types. For KUNTAI's EU-market laminating machines, the CE certificate is based on Machinery Directive 2006/42/EC. The ISO quality certificate uses GB/T 19001-2016 / ISO 9001:2015 as the applicable standard.
What machine parameters should I compare before quoting?
Compare maximum material width, machine roller surface, machine speed, heating method, installed capacity, heating and cooling zone lengths, glue application method, material construction, and control components. For example, the KT-FT fabric-to-fabric laminating machine has a maximum material width of 2400 mm, speed of 0-35 m/min, heating by electricity and thermal oil, and installed capacity about 105 kW. The KT-HY-H double belt press has a 3 m heating zone and 1.5 m cooling zone.
